.Dd March 17, 2014 .Dt olecfexport .Os libolecf .Sh NAME .Nm olecfexport .Nd exports items stored in a Object Linking and Embedding (OLE) Compound File (CF) .Sh SYNOPSIS .Nm olecfexport .Op Fl c Ar codepage .Op Fl f Ar format .Op Fl l Ar logfile .Op Fl m Ar mode .Op Fl t Ar target .Op Fl dhqvV .Va Ar source .Sh DESCRIPTION .Nm olecfexport is a utility to export items stored in a Object Linking and Embedding (OLE) Compound File (CF) .Pp .Nm olecfexport is part of the .Nm libolecf package. .Nm libolecf is a library to access the Object Linking and Embedding (OLE) Compound File (CF) format .Pp .Ar source is the source file. .Pp The options are as follows: .Bl -tag -width Ds .It Fl c Ar codepage specify the codepage of ASCII strings, options: ascii, windows-874, windows-932, windows-936, windows-949, windows-950, windows-1250, windows-1251, windows-1252 (default), windows-1253, windows-1254, windows-1255, windows-1256, windows-1257 or windows-1258 .It Fl d dumps the item values in a separate file: ItemValues.txt .It Fl f Ar format specify the preferred output format, options: all, html, rtf, text (default) .It Fl h shows this help .It Fl l Ar logfile specify the file in which to log information about the exported items .It Fl m Ar mode export mode, option: all, debug, items (default), recovered. 'all' exports the (allocated) items, orphan and recovered items. 'debug' exports all the (allocated) items, also those outside the the root folder. 'items' exports the (allocated) items. 'recovered' exports the orphan and recovered items. .It Fl q quiet shows minimal status information .It Fl t Ar target specify the basename of the target directory to export to (default is the source filename followed by .export) .It Fl v verbose output to stderr .It Fl V print version .El .Sh ENVIRONMENT None .Sh FILES None .Sh EXAMPLES .Bd -literal # olecfexport file.doc olecfexport 20101027 .Dl ... .Ed .Sh DIAGNOSTICS Errors, verbose and debug output are printed to stderr when verbose output \-v is enabled. Verbose and debug output are only printed when enabled at compilation. .Sh BUGS Please report bugs of any kind to or on the project website: https://github.com/libyal/libolecf/ .Sh AUTHOR These man pages were written by Joachim Metz. .Sh COPYRIGHT Copyright (C) 2008-2018, Joachim Metz . This is free software; see the source for copying conditions. There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. .Sh SEE ALSO .Xr olecfinfo 1